Implications of Splicing Alterations in the Onset and Phenotypic Variability of a Family with Subclinical Manifestation of Peutz-Jeghers Syndrome: Bioinformatic and Molecular Evidence.
International journal of molecular sciences - 2 Nov 2020
Cerasuolo Andrea, Cammarota Francesca, Duraturo Francesca, Staiano Annamaria, Martinelli Massimo, Miele Erasmo, Izzo Paola, De Rosa Marina
Abstract excerpt
Peutz-Jeghers Syndrome (PJS) is an autosomal dominant pre-cancerous disorder caused in 80-90% of cases by germline mutations in the tumor suppressor gene STK11. We performed a genetic test of the STK11 gene in two Italian young sisters suspected of PJS, since they showed pathognomonic café au lait spots in absence of other symptoms and familiarity.
